+1 (binding)

> On Jul 13, 2015, at 10:23 AM, Emmanuel Lécharny <elecha...@gmail.com> wrote:
> 
> Hi,
> 
> my +1 (Binding), for the source package.
> 
> Addressing Justin's issues :
> 
> There *are* issues, but considering the security issue fixed in this
> release, I'd rather have this version out.
> 
> - The build scripts are failing because there are Windows file (^M at
> the end of ech line). Removing them let you build the project. This has
> to be fixed, though.
> - NOTICE : not critical, IMO, but need to be fixed.
> - LICENSE : I can't find the normalize.css file. The MIT & BSD license
> should be added into LICENSE. The not bundled licenses should be removed.
> 
> All in all, there are issues, that need to be addressed, and I expect
> them to be fixed in the next release.
> 
> Regarding the binary package, it has to contain the N&L files. I have
> not checked it, because they are by-product, but that was a mistake
> (obviously, people will use them instead of using the sources). I would
> -1 the binary package as of today.
> 
> Thanks !
> 
> Le 13/07/15 14:12, Justin Mclean a écrit :
>> Hi,
>> 
>> -1 (binding) as LICENSE and NOTICE have issues, included files which have 
>> Apache header when they are licensed under other terms, and binary 
>> connivence files are missing required files (i.e. DISCLAIMER, LICENSE and 
>> NOTICE) Note that the binary LICENSE and NOTICE file are very likely 
>> different to the the source LICENSE and NOTICE files.
>> 
>> For the source release I checked:
>> - signatures ok but should be signed by apache.org address
>> - hashes good
>> - DISCLAIMER exists
>> - LICENSE and NOTICE have issues (see below)
>> - No unexpected binaries in source release
>> - All source files have Apache header
>> - Probably my setup/config but unable to compile from source and get this 
>> error:
>> 
>> FAILURE: Build failed with an exception.
>> * Where:
>> Script 
>> '/Users/justinmclean/Downloads/ApacheGroovy/groovy-2.4.4/gradle/asciidoctor.gradle'
>>  line: 19
>> * What went wrong:
>> A problem occurred evaluating script.
>>> Could not create task of type 'AsciidoctorTask'.
>> LICENSE and NOTICE issues:
>> - NOTICE contains items that are not required (as they are not bundled) and 
>> it’s not in usual format
>> - LICENSE is missing:
>>      - MIT licensed asciidoctor.org see /src/spec/assets/css/style.css
>>      - MIT licensed normalize.css (in two places)
>>      - BSD licensed FileNameCompleter.groovy which also has an Apache header
>> - LICENSE also contains several licenses/items that are not bundled and so 
>> shouldn’t be included e.g. ANTLR 2, ASM 4, Hamcrest, JLine, JSR223, JUnit, 
>> Multiverse 
>> 
>> For binary releases:
>> - All are missing DISCLAIMER, LICENSE and NOTICE
>> 
>> Other issues:
>> - release candidate not in correct place
>> - not signed by apache.org address
>> - Short form of bundled licenses are preferred to long version
>> - all zips unzip to same directory
>> 
>> Thanks,
>> Justin
>> ---------------------------------------------------------------------
>> To unsubscribe, e-mail: general-unsubscr...@incubator.apache.org
>> For additional commands, e-mail: general-h...@incubator.apache.org
>> 
> 
> 
> 
> ---------------------------------------------------------------------
> To unsubscribe, e-mail: general-unsubscr...@incubator.apache.org
> For additional commands, e-mail: general-h...@incubator.apache.org
> 


---------------------------------------------------------------------
To unsubscribe, e-mail: general-unsubscr...@incubator.apache.org
For additional commands, e-mail: general-h...@incubator.apache.org

Reply via email to